Responsibilities:
- Develop and implement US and Canada regulatory strategic and tactical planning (RSTP) for assigned on-market or in-development products.
- Support Global Regulatory Lead (GRL) in developing and executing regulatory strategy for products/indications within a Therapeutic Area.
- Lead total product lifecycle activities, including product/manufacturing change assessments, post-approval requirements, Health Authority information requests, annual reporting, and internal regulatory requests.
- Manage interface with Health Authority (FDA) for key projects/issues; collaborate with review division personnel; coordinate FDA meeting briefing packages and responses.
- Advise internal partners (e.g., Public Affairs, Clinical Development, Legal, Commercial) on Regulatory/FDA issues affecting regulated communications.
- Coordinate, prepare and/or supervise regulatory submissions and ensure complete, timely responses to Health Authorities.
- Apply US/Canada regulatory policies and best-practice standards for product registrations and align work with regulatory product strategy and the Quality Dossier Program (QDP).
- Present pertinent regulatory information to cross-functional teams.
